secure your vps hosting

To secure your VPS hosting environment, start by implementing a strict firewall policy that blocks all traffic by default. Limit access to critical ports like SSH and HTTP, and consider using Two-Factor Authentication and SSH key pairs for enhanced security. Regularly monitor your system logs, track resource usage, and maintain automated backups. Additionally, keep your software updated and configure secure protocols. There's plenty more to discover that can further strengthen your VPS security.

Key Takeaways

  • Implement a "deny-by-default" firewall policy to restrict all traffic unless explicitly allowed, enhancing your overall security posture.
  • Utilize Two-Factor Authentication (2FA) and SSH key pairs to strengthen user authentication and protect against unauthorized access.
  • Regularly monitor and log server activities, including connection attempts and resource usage, to identify and address potential security threats.
  • Schedule automated backups and store them securely offsite to ensure data integrity and recovery in case of data loss.
  • Employ secure protocols like SFTP and configure firewalls to limit access to critical ports, minimizing the attack surface.

Configuring Security Essentials

setting up security essentials

When it comes to securing your VPS hosting, configuring security essentials is crucial to safeguard your data and maintain system integrity.

Start by implementing a "deny-by-default" firewall policy, blocking all traffic unless explicitly allowed. This approach limits access to critical ports like SSH and HTTP/HTTPS.

Utilize Intrusion Detection Systems (IDS) to monitor for suspicious activities, such as DDoS attacks.

Close unnecessary ports to reduce your attack surface and filter incoming packets based on source IP addresses to block known malicious sources.

Regularly log and monitor connection attempts to spot potential security breaches.

Enhancing Authentication and Access

strengthening security protocols effectively

How can you enhance the security of your VPS hosting through better authentication and access controls?

Start by implementing Two-Factor Authentication (2FA) to add an extra layer of security. Use SSH key pairs instead of passwords for stronger protection against brute-force attacks.

Consider solutions like Duo Security for flexible 2FA options and Google Authenticator for time-based codes.

Disable root login to minimize direct access vulnerabilities and create alternative admin accounts with sudo privileges.

IP whitelisting can restrict access to trusted addresses, while managing user privileges reduces risks.

Regularly audit user accounts to ensure appropriate access rights.

Finally, configure your firewall and close unnecessary ports to further secure your environment.

Monitoring and Logging

system observation and recording

Effective monitoring and logging are crucial for maintaining the security and performance of your VPS hosting. Start by tracking CPU and RAM usage to prevent overload and memory leaks.

Monitor disk space to avoid storage issues, and keep an eye on bandwidth to ensure smooth data transfer. Implement uptime monitoring to guarantee your server is available 24/7.

For logging, analyze server logs to spot security threats and system issues. Regularly manage log files and consider centralized logging tools for efficiency.

Establish log rotation and retention policies to keep your log sizes manageable, and set up alerts for any critical issues.

Regular performance reviews and security audits will help you optimize resources and address vulnerabilities proactively.

Data Protection and Backups

data security and recovery

Data protection and backups are essential components of securing your VPS hosting environment.

To protect your data, implement full-disk encryption and ensure data at rest is secured. Use SSL/TLS certificates to encrypt communications between your server and clients.

Regular automated backups are crucial; schedule them to guarantee your data is consistently saved. Store these backups in secure, offsite locations to safeguard against local failures, and verify them regularly to ensure they can be restored.

Follow the least privilege principle when granting access and regularly audit permissions.

Finally, develop clear data backup policies and recovery plans to minimize data loss risks.

Network Security Measures

protecting data and systems

When securing your VPS hosting, implementing robust network security measures is crucial to protecting your digital assets.

Start by configuring firewalls to control traffic, restricting access to specific ports and IP addresses. Consider DDoS protection to maintain service availability during attacks.

Close unused ports to minimize your attack surface, and regularly monitor traffic for suspicious activities. Use secure protocols like SFTP for encrypted data transmission.

Enhance SSH access by changing the default port and employing key authentication. Strong passwords and two-factor authentication add layers of security.

Don't forget to block malicious IPs and limit access to necessary personnel. By following these practices, you'll greatly improve the security of your VPS environment.

Advanced Security Enhancements

enhanced security measures implemented

While securing your VPS hosting, incorporating advanced security enhancements can significantly bolster your defenses against evolving threats.

Start by implementing Two-Factor Authentication (2FA) to add an extra layer of security.

Utilize Role-Based Access Control (RBAC) to ensure users access only what they need, minimizing potential damage from compromised accounts.

Consider SSH Key Authentication for secure logins, and use Access Control Lists (ACLs) to further limit user privileges.

Apply the Least Privilege Principle to grant only essential access.

Enhance data protection through encryption for data at rest and in transit, and adopt secure communication protocols.

Finally, deploy Intrusion Detection Systems (IDS) and Web Application Firewalls (WAF) to monitor and protect against potential attacks.

Regular Maintenance and Updates

ongoing care and improvements

After implementing advanced security enhancements, maintaining your VPS hosting environment through regular maintenance and updates becomes vital.

Start by ensuring your operating system is regularly updated to include the latest security patches. Use automated tools like 'unattended-upgrades' for Debian systems or 'yum-cron' for Red Hat systems to streamline this process. Periodically verify updates manually to catch any critical ones you might've missed.

Utilize package managers to manage software installations efficiently, and regularly audit for unnecessary applications to minimize vulnerabilities.

Implement configuration management tools like Ansible or Puppet for consistency. Additionally, establish a staging environment to test updates before going live.

Frequently Asked Questions

What Is the Best VPS Hosting Provider for Security Features?

When you're looking for the best VPS hosting provider for security features, consider ScalaHosting for its SShield protection, or Hostinger, which offers DDoS filtering and free SSL certificates.

MilesWeb provides a comprehensive server security suite, while LiquidWeb's ServerSecure Advanced Security is impressive.

A2 Hosting also has strong standard features.

Evaluate each option based on your specific needs to ensure you choose the provider that best safeguards your data and resources.

How Do I Recover a Hacked VPS?

If your VPS gets hacked, it can feel like a digital apocalypse!

First, analyze server logs for suspicious activity and use security tools to scan for malware.

Disconnect the VPS from the internet to contain the breach and change all passwords immediately.

Identify and remove malicious processes, then restore from a clean backup.

Finally, update all software and implement stronger security measures to prevent future attacks.

Don't let this happen again!

Can I Use My Own Security Tools on a VPS?

Yes, you can absolutely use your own security tools on a VPS.

Most providers allow you to install custom firewalls, malware scanners, and intrusion detection systems. You can also implement encryption tools and rootkit scanners to enhance security.

Just ensure you have the necessary permissions and resources to set them up. Regular updates and monitoring are vital, so keep your tools maintained for optimal protection against potential threats.

What Is the Cost of Implementing Advanced Security Measures?

Imagine your VPS is a fortress, and every advanced security measure is a reinforced wall.

Implementing these measures can vary widely in cost. For instance, SSL certificates can range from free to over $150 annually. Firewalls might be included, but custom configurations could add extra costs.

Regular backups, malware protection, and intrusion detection systems also contribute to your budget. Overall, expect to spend anywhere from $20 to $500 monthly for comprehensive security.

How Often Should I Review My Security Policies?

You should review your security policies at least annually to keep them relevant and effective.

Additionally, whenever new laws or regulations come into play, or if you adopt new technologies, it's crucial to conduct reviews.

After any security incident, reassess your policies to identify improvements.

Significant organizational changes also warrant a review.

Regular evaluations help you stay proactive in addressing vulnerabilities and adapting to the ever-evolving security landscape.

Conclusion

Securing your VPS hosting environment is crucial to protecting your data and ensuring smooth operations. By implementing these best practices, you not only fortify your server against threats but also create a safer online space for your users. Remember, "an ounce of prevention is worth a pound of cure." Stay proactive with security measures, keep your system updated, and regularly monitor for vulnerabilities. Your commitment to security today will pay off in peace of mind tomorrow.

You May Also Like

Migrating From Shared Hosting to VPS Hosting: a Seamless Transition

Choose VPS hosting for enhanced performance and control; discover the essential steps for a seamless migration that can transform your website’s success.

VPS Hosting vs. Cloud Hosting: Which Is Right for Your Website?

Optimize your website’s performance by understanding the key differences between VPS and cloud hosting—discover which option truly suits your needs.

The Impact of VPS Hosting on Website Speed and Reliability

Improve your website’s speed and reliability with VPS hosting, but what specific benefits can you unlock for your online presence? Discover the details inside!

How Does Vps Hosting Work

Discover how VPS hosting utilizes virtualization technology to create isolated environments, providing flexibility and control—find out more about its advantages.